The first layer of the work was filmed using a uniquely vintage [analog] VHS palmcorder I found lying around a second hand shop in the Nachlaot neighborhood of Jerusalem.

I quickly learned its language, and together we spoke the unspoken words visible only to 

the eye.

 

The vhs material is broken into two segments:

a] Balfour - tamed

b] Lockdown - free

 

The documentation of these events occurred during the covid pandemic [‘20 | ‘21] in my attempt to analyze society through 

indirect criticism. 

 

After collecting and converting the analog [video] material, I placed it on the editing table and began to dissect, extracting and archiving a series of unique frames that we know to 

be, “glitches”.

 

But what is a glitch, and how does the camera interpret and/or capture time, then print it for us in a visual form?
